Abstract: Objective To summarize the important points of animal models of osteosarcoma and to provide a reference and suggestions to improve the modeling method and evaluation indexes. Methods Using osteosarcoma and animals as the main topics, literature on animal models of osteosarcoma from CNKI, Wanfang Data and PubMed. The species of experimental animals, gender, modeling method, types of cancer cell lines and detection indicators were summarized, and a database was established for statistical analysis. Results A total of 284 reports were included. The most selected osteosarcoma model animals were BALB/ c-nu/ nu mice (227 times, 75. 17%), followed by SD rats (20 times, 6. 62%). Subcutaneous cell fluid transplantation in the back (66 times, 21. 85%), subcutaneous cell fluid transplantation in the axils (55 times, 18. 21%), and in situ cell fluid transplantation (51 times, 16. 89%) were used as modeling method . Human MG-63 cells (100 times, 33. 11%) and mouse UMR-106 cells (39 times, 12. 91%) were selected as the cancer cell line. The most analyzed indexes were the tumor tissue apparent index (238 times, 83. 80%), HE staining of tumor tissue ( 129 times, 45. 42%), and Animal epigenetic metrics ( 94 times, 33. 10%), and immunohistochemistry of tumor tissue (89 times, 31. 34%). Conclusions At present, osteosarcoma BALB/ c-nu/ nu mice aged 4 to 6 weeks are used as experimental animals, and human MG-63 cell heterotopic transplantation (back and axillary transplantation) is used to establish the animal model, and the detection indexes of osteosarcoma are comprehensively evaluated by animal apparent index, tumor apparent index and tumor histopathology. It is suggested to select serum biochemical index, apparent index of tumor tissue as well, HE staining of tumor tissue and immunohistochemistry of tumor tissue to evaluate the model. However, there is still a lack of animal model preparation and evaluation criteria with high clinical consistency. In this paper, the advantages and disadvantages are summarized through literature mining and data analysis, in order to provide reference for the establishment of a good OS model and better application to OS mechanism research and new drug development.
